About Temple University
Academics
Temple University offers over 650 degree programs across 17 schools and colleges, including five professional schools in dentistry, law, medicine, pharmacy, and podiatric medicine. The university is classified as an "R1: Doctoral Universities β Very high research activity" institution, reflecting its strong emphasis on research. Notable areas of study that appeal to international students include Media & Communication, Political Science & Global Studies, Urban Research & Social Innovation, and Sports, Tourism & Hospitality. The teaching approach often involves hands-on learning experiences connected to life in Philadelphia.
International Students
Temple University provides comprehensive support services for international students through its Global Programs, International Student and Scholar Services (ISSS), and International Student Affairs (ISA) offices. These services range from pre-arrival assistance and immigration advising to cultural integration programs and career development workshops specifically designed for international students. International students comprise approximately 3-4% of the student body, with a significant presence from countries like China, India, and Kuwait, contributing to a globally diverse campus community. The university also offers English+ University Studies programs for those looking to improve their English proficiency while earning academic credits.
Campus & Location
Temple University's main campus is situated in Philadelphia, Pennsylvania, a city known for its rich history, vibrant culture, and diverse attractions. The urban location provides students with numerous opportunities for exploration and engagement beyond academics. Philadelphia offers a dynamic city life with various cultural organizations and multicultural events. The university also has international campuses in Tokyo and Rome, and programs in other global locations, further enhancing its international reach.
Career Outcomes
Temple University is dedicated to supporting its students' career aspirations, offering comprehensive placement assistance for both domestic and international students. The Career Center provides extensive services, including career counseling, job search strategies, professional skill enhancement, and workshops on resume writing and interviewing. The university also hosts job fairs and networking events, connecting students with potential employers. Graduates from Temple have a strong employment rate, with 91% employed one year after graduation and 89% employed five years after graduation. The university also fosters a startup culture, with initiatives like the Innovation and Entrepreneurship Institute (IEI) and the Innovation Nest (iNest) providing resources and support for student and faculty entrepreneurs.
